Output d593bf225837d4b4869ab1d3203c6b1af70f663a343ff9e4b9ee9749ec365106:0

value
5103084
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10d34b2ebedaf108b15a1d3f2ccb7215b1545ef4 OP_EQUAL
address
33DyrZAm6Pf2APQbMXsAigRBJ1AkmAL1fD
transaction
d593bf225837d4b4869ab1d3203c6b1af70f663a343ff9e4b9ee9749ec365106
spent
true